What is the most useful small bootable "OS" that folks use to boot up to, outside of windows, to clone data from one HDD to another, or partition or format a drive?

I still have a copy of MS-DOS in the toolkit, but there must be better more flexible applets now, possibly linux or other versions.

Is there a versatile download that you can burn to a CD, to have at the ready, when you need to look at a HDD from an unbiased viewpoint?
Separate from the Win-RE?
 
Solution
True Image Home will clone as well as backup your files or entire drive and I use Mini-tool Partition Wizard to format and partition These tools can also be set up to boot your PC from a CD/DVD rom outside of windows.
